The illusion of the third dimension is created through the use of form, which involves manipulating shapes, shadows, and light. Techniques such as perspective, overlapping elements, and tonal variations help to convey depth and spatial relationships. In visual arts and design, these methods can make a two-dimensional surface appear three-dimensional, enhancing realism and viewer engagement. This illusion effectively guides the audience's perception and emotional response to the artwork or scene.
